Everest Base Camp

Everest Base Camp

Standing at a formidable 8,848m, the summit of Mount Everest offers the perfect backdrop for this trek of a lifetime. Starting in Lukla, your route will take you through Sherpa villages, past beautiful monasteries and over jaw-dropping suspension bridges until you reach the base camp of the world’s highest mountain. You’ll have the option to wonder at the scenery below the highest point of Kala Patthar before celebrating in mystical Kathmandu.

Kilimanjaro Mountain Charity Trek in Tanzania in Africa. Highest Freestanding Mountain in the world

Kilimanjaro Summit Climb - Lemosho Route

This Kilimanjaro trek begins in the lush rainforests of the Lemosho Glades, climbing towards the Shira Plateau. From here it follows the Southern Flank, Barranco Wall and Barafu Route. Our groups have excellent summit success rates (96%), yet the summit night climb – with its 1,000m ascent and 2,000m descent – must not be underestimated.
